* { margin:0; padding:0; outline:0 }

body {	
	background:#ebeee4;
	font-family:sans-serif;
	font-size:12px;
	line-height:30px;	color:#666 }

#galleria { 
	position:relative; 
	margin:auto; 
	width:650px; 
	line-height:0; 
	text-align:center }

.photo { width:50px; height:50px; border:2px solid #ddd; padding:10px; margin:5px }

.photo:hover { border:2px solid #eee }

a { text-decoration:none; color:#808080 }

a:hover { color:#ab8 }

#container {
	margin:40px auto;
	width:720px }

#navdiv ul {
	height:34px;
	margin:0 }

#navdiv ul li {
	float:left;	
	list-style-type:none;
	list-style-image:none }

#navdiv ul li a {
	display:block;
	background:#ccc;
	width:100px;
	height:34px;
	line-height:34px;
	font-size:12px;
	text-align:center;
	color:#f9f9f9;
	text-decoration:none }

#navdiv ul li a:hover { background:#ab8; color:#fff }

#navdiv ul li a.selected { background:#f9f9f9; color:#999 }

#content { padding:50px 0; background:#fffffa }

h1 { font-family:Arial; color:#ccc; font-size:110px; text-align:center; font-weight:normal; letter-spacing:-9px; margin:20px }

h2 { font-family:Georgia; letter-spacing:-2px; width:640px; color:#aaa; font-weight:normal; margin:auto; text-align:right; font-size:28px; line-height:110px; margin-bottom:28px } 

h3 { font-family:Georgia; color:#bababa; text-transform:lowercase; width:600px; letter-spacing:-1px; margin:10px auto; font-size:30px; font-weight:normal}

p { text-align:justify; width:600px; margin:auto }

img.bio { float:right; padding:20px; margin: 10px 5px 5px 20px; border:1px solid #ddd }

form {
padding: 10px;
font-size: 12px;
letter-spacing: 0.1em }

span.vercode {
color: #aaa;
font-size: 21px;
font-weight: bold;
letter-spacing:1px }

input {
border: 1px #ddd solid;
margin: 2px 10px 2px 0px;
padding: 0px 2px 0px 2px }

textarea {
border: 1px #ddd solid;
margin: 2px 10px 2px 0px;
padding: 0px 2px 0px 2px }

blockquote p{
display:block;
background:#f0f0f0;
border:1px solid #ddd;
margin:40px 0 10px 70px;
padding:12px;
width:550px}

cite { margin-left:78px; font-size:14px; font-style:normal }

#footer {
	font-family:Arial; 
	background:#f2f2f2; 
	color:#777; 
	letter-spacing:2px; 
	padding:5px; 
	font-size:10px; 
	line-height:18px; 
	text-align:center }

